Skip to content

Release 0.4.0

Choose a tag to compare

@github-actions github-actions released this 23 Feb 15:29

πŸŽ‰ Agent ROS Bridge v0.4.0 β€” Production Ready

Complete ecosystem for bridging AI agents to ROS robots.

✨ What's New

Core Infrastructure:

  • ROSBridge β€” Action registry with session management
  • Multi-Protocol β€” WebSocket, gRPC, MCP interfaces
  • Dual ROS β€” ROS1 (Noetic) + ROS2 (Jazzy, Humble, Iron, Rolling)
  • Security-First β€” JWT, TLS, mTLS

Phase 2: Agentic AI:

  • Agent Memory β€” SQLite/Redis with TTL
  • Tool Discovery β€” Auto-discover ROS, export to MCP/OpenAI
  • Action Confirmation β€” Safety levels, emergency stop

Phase 3: Observability:

  • Prometheus Metrics β€” Action counts, latency, connections
  • OpenTelemetry Tracing β€” Jaeger/OTLP export
  • Real-time Dashboard β€” Web UI with emergency stop

Phase 4: Ecosystem:

  • βœ… MCP β€” Claude Desktop native
  • βœ… LangChain β€” ROSBridgeTool, ROSAgent
  • βœ… AutoGPT β€” Native plugin
  • βœ… ROS2 Actions β€” Nav2, MoveIt

πŸ“¦ Installation

pip install agent-ros-bridge

πŸ“Š Stats

Metric Value
Python Files 37
Test Cases 59+
License MIT

πŸ‘€ Author

webthree549 webthree549@gmail.com

Full Changelog: https://github.com/webthree549-bot/agent-ros-bridge/blob/main/CHANGELOG.md